Transaction 4daacad1966fd37699e4b20151576892dbbe0cf2f3758014e22abf89d7a456be

1 Input
2 Outputs
  • 4daacad1966fd37699e4b20151576892dbbe0cf2f3758014e22abf89d7a456be:0
  • value  833240
    address  3D2c2wdHsfCUqxFV9Zm637z2inCzaBdkwT
  • 4daacad1966fd37699e4b20151576892dbbe0cf2f3758014e22abf89d7a456be:1
  • value  20590327
    address  3En13VGBfPEbs1h1Nk29tUj6KM5ieg6Px7